This article provides a geographic analysis of the ecological and 
cultural tourism potential in Uzbekistan. It explores tourist destinations, available 
resources, existing problems, and promising directions from a scientific perspective. 
The paper also offers practical recommendations for the sustainable development of 
these 
tourism 
sectors.
